  • Title

    An effective multiple model adaptive controller for blood pressure control

  • Abstract
    This paper presents a new multiple model adaptive controller for blood pressure control using sodium nitroprusside. The controller contains an overcontrol compensation factor, which can prevent large undershoot and pressure reduction rate. Computer simulations show that the controller can result in a good control of blood pressure despite the uncertainty in the plant parameters.
